CU 94-02 <br /> <br />ISSUE <br /> <br />Consider a conditional use permit request by EOS Architecture to expand the <br />existing library. <br /> <br />ATTACHMENTS <br /> <br />Location Map, Zoning Map, Site Plan <br /> <br />e <br /> <br />BACKGROUND <br /> <br />EOS Architecture is requesting a conditional use permit for a 4,450 square <br />foot addition to the existing library. The addition will consist of an expanded <br />reading area, circulation desk, and staff work area. Governmental buildings <br />are a conditional use in the R1 C zoning district. The following list highlights <br />the key issues involved in this request. <br /> <br />LANDSCAPING <br /> <br />Elk River City Code requires one tree to be planted for every 40 linear feet of <br />the lot. Credit is also given for existing trees on the site. Existing trees <br />greater than 8 inches in diameter receive credit for two trees. The library <br />site requires 22 overstory trees. However, the site does receive credit for 14 <br />existing trees. Therefore, the applicant will be required to add 8 additional <br />overstory trees. With the construction of the addition, two trees (including <br />one large elm) will need to be removed. A couple of other smaller trees <br />located within the addition area will be re-Iocated on the lot. <br /> <br />e <br /> <br />P.O.
